The specific learning outcome of the Automation Engineering programme is to train professionals with a solid basic preparation who are able to perform technical management and design roles in companies where it is necessary to have a knowledge of sizing and creating architectures of medium/high complexity, automated and robotic systems, and automation processes and installations that integrate computer components and devices for measuring, transmission and implementation. It follows then that the automation engineer, as opposed to others from the class of information engineering, must possess good interdisciplinary knowledge in the sectors of automation, mechanics, computers, electronics and electrical engineering. Graduates therefore first acquire a solid knowledge of the methodological and operational aspects of the basic sciences and engineering, favouring specific aspects in the automation field but without omitting the general aspects; they are then guided through a process of learning and in-depth study of the fundamental methods and tools for the project of automation components, systems and processes in the field and with an interdisciplinary approach. Their preparation is rounded out and completed with significant laboratory experience, elements of contemporary corporate culture and an adequate knowledge of a foreign language. The graduate in Automation Engineering possesses knowledge and understanding at a post-secondary level in the fields of automation, mechanics, computers, electronics and electrical engineering, and attains a level defined by the use of advanced textbooks, which also includes the knowledge of cutting-edge subjects such as those regarding the use and design of automated high-dynamic machinery, robotics, the automotive sector and control systems and implementation systems based on modern, innovative technologies.


This programme is available in Italian.
